Focused manuscript on the potential use/role of miRNAs in bioprocessing, specifically the production of complex proteins in mammalian cells. With that in mind I propose a draft list of topics/chapters along the following lines: Intro on CHO/bioprocessing/engineering challenges to set scene, Genomic organization, biogenesis and mode of action, Identifying miRNA targets: Computational prediction, transcriptomics, proteomices, UTR analysis, etc., miRNA expression in Chinese Hamster Ovary cells,  miRNAs as engineering targets: pathway manipulation to impact bioprocess phenotypes, miRNAs as biomarkers, Detection methods: Northern, PCR, hybridization arrays, Next Gen Seq, Manipulation of expression in cultured cells: Transient/stable disregulation, Knockout.

Preface.-1 A general introduction to microRNAs, their investigation and exploitation in CHO cell lines.-2 Biogenesis of Mammalian miRNA.-3 Target prediction algorithms and bioinformatics resources for miRNA studies.-4 The CHO miRNA transcriptome.-5 MicroRNAs as engineering targets - pathway manipulation to impact bioprocess phenotypes.-6 MicroRNAs for Enhancement of CHO Cell Proliferation and Stability Insights from Neuroblastoma Studies.-7 MicroRNA Detection Methods for Mammalian Cell Lines and Their Applications in Therapeutic Protein Production.-8 Manipulating Levels of Specific microRNAs in Mammalian Cells.- Index.
